Alt-pop artist Aleksandra Picariello releases a genre-fusing, emotional masterpiece, ‘Don’t Fly Away’.
There’s so much to like and resonate with in this track. From Aleksandra’s soulful Adele-like crooning vocals to the track flipping on its head and turning into a Flypside-like rap track. This is an artist who wears her heart on her sleeve and brings her versatility to another level in ‘Don’t Fly Away’
The track opens quite cinematically with intriguing atmospherics. Enter Aleksandra’s tender vocals, confessionally sharing deepest emotions. The track suddenly feels tropical, but just for an instant. We rise on the wings of a soaring violin melody, with the vocals pleading ‘Don’t leave me this way’. Then outta nowhere, she transforms in a wicked rap flow, it feels like a totally different personality. Compelling lyrics flowing on gripping beats and subtle effects. Suddenly, we’re back to soaring and grooving to the starting melody, but only briefly. Back into the gritty rap flow, it features some slick sounds, her voice honest and balanced.
This back-and-forth flow is quite brilliantly managed and produced. Towards its conclusion, we’re dancing along to jazzy horns and tropical beats before Aleksandra leaves us in a lurch with her final lines, ‘Can’t you see….. that I’ve been mind-fucked’?
‘Aleksandra Picariello – Don’t Fly Away’ is a track that leaves you a bit spellbound in its wake. Its engaging, unpredictable, and flawlessly composed and executed.
